n the field of early childhood education we hold a certain set of beliefs when it comes to the care and education of young children. Our Ideas highlight what we consider to be important in our profession and what we believe is essential for children in order for them to have the best possible learning experience. Our beliefs and ideas, in regards to best practice, together make up a philosophy. Our philosophy beings with our belief that educators need to plan, implement, observe and evaluate activities for children. It is through these activities that children learn. In addition to teaching children educators also need to focus on the well-being of children ensuring their basic needs are always being met.
